Method 2: IP Address Tracking Techniques

IP address tracking is a powerful method for pinpointing the location of an email sender. By identifying the sender's IP address, you can uncover their geographical location, which aids in verifying the legitimacy of the email and customizing your communication strategies.

How IP Address Tracking Works

An IP (Internet Protocol) address is a unique identifier assigned to every device connected to the internet. When an email is sent, it typically includes the sender's IP address in its header information. This can be tracked back to reveal:

  • Geographical location: Country, city, and sometimes even the exact area.
  • Internet Service Provider (ISP): The organization providing internet access to the sender.
  • Type of connection: Identifying whether it's a mobile, residential, or business connection.

Limitations with Gmail

Gmail poses a significant challenge when it comes to IP address tracking. Google masks the sender's IP address to protect user privacy. This limitation makes it difficult to trace emails directly from Gmail.

Overcoming Gmail Limitations

Despite Gmail’s restrictions, alternative approaches can still provide valuable insights:

  • Third-party services: Tools like Mailtrack and Streak offer features that provide additional context about email senders.
  • Social engineering: Engage with the sender via other means (e.g., social media) to gather more data.

Analyzing Email Headers for IP Information

To effectively track an IP address from an email header, follow these steps:

Open the email: Access the email you wish to analyze.

Locate header information:

  • In most email clients, this involves selecting "Show Original" or "View Source."

Search for the "Received" field:

  • Look for entries like Received: from [IP address] by ...

Identify the originating IP:

  • The first "Received" field often contains the sender’s original IP address.

Trace the IP address:

  • Use tools like WhatIsMyIPAddress or IP Location to input and trace the identified IP.

Example of Email Header Analysis

Here's a sample analysis to illustrate:

Received: from [192.0.2.1] by mail.example.com; Wed, 11 Oct 2023 10:00:00 +0000

By entering 192.0.2.1 into an IP lookup tool, you can determine that this is likely located in a specific region and provided by a particular ISP.

Method 4: Email Verification and Security Measures

Verifying Email Address Validity

Ensuring the validity of an email address is crucial before engaging with its sender. A legitimate email verification process helps you:

  • Avoid Scams: Identifying fake emails can prevent phishing attempts and cyber threats.
  • Enhance Communication Strategies: Knowing the legitimacy of an email address aids in personalizing your communication.

Key steps for verifying an email address:

  1. Use Email Verification Tools: Platforms like pipl.ai offer built-in email validation to confirm authenticity.
  2. Check Domain Reputation: Verify the domain from which the email originates.
  3. Cross-Reference Social Media Profiles: Use social media to verify if the email is linked to a real individual or organization.

Common Signs of Spam Emails

Recognizing spam emails is essential to avoid falling victim to scams. Look out for:

  • Unusual Sender Addresses: Randomized or nonsensical characters in the sender's address.
  • Suspicious Subject Lines: Promises of rewards, urgent actions required, or alarming messages.
  • Poor Grammar and Spelling Mistakes: Legitimate businesses usually avoid such errors.
  • Unexpected Attachments or Links: These often contain malware or lead to phishing websites.

Spam emails are designed to mimic legitimate communications. It's vital to stay vigilant and question unexpected requests.

Blocking Unwanted Users

Protecting your inbox from unwanted users enhances your security. Here’s how you can achieve this:

Identify and Block Suspicious Senders:

  • Use your email service’s "block" feature to prevent future communications.

Report Spam and Phishing Attempts:

  • Most email providers have options to report suspicious emails directly.

Enhance Your Email Security Settings:

  • Enable filters that automatically route spam to a separate folder.
  • Regularly update your password and use two-factor authentication (2FA).

Enhancing Personal Email Security

To guard against potential threats, follow these best practices:

  • Regularly Update Passwords: Change passwords periodically and avoid reusing them across different platforms.
  • En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Adds an extra layer of security by requiring a second form of verification.
  • Use Email Encryption Tools: Encrypting your emails ensures that only intended recipients can read them.

Method 5: Analyzing Email Conversation Trails

Understanding the intricacies of email conversation trails can provide essential information about the sender's location. By looking at the timestamps and response times in emails exchanged over an ongoing conversation thread, you can gather valuable insights.

Key Steps to Analyze Email Timestamps and Response Times

  1. Expand the Email Trail: Start by expanding the full email trail. Most email clients, such as Gmail or Outlook, allow you to click on three dots or a similar icon to reveal the entire conversation history.
  2. Timestamp Analysis: Note the timestamps of sent and received emails. For example, if an email is sent at 22:48 and received at 13:49, these differences can indicate varying time zones.
  3. Response Time Evaluation: Evaluate how quickly responses are sent back and forth. Immediate responses might suggest the sender is in a similar time zone, whereas delays could indicate geographical distance or differing work hours.

Narrowing Down Probable Locations Based on Conversation Patterns

Analyzing conversation patterns can be extended beyond traditional emailing systems.

  • Chat Apps: Platforms like WhatsApp or Facebook Messenger provide real-time exchanges. Observing response times here can help pinpoint more accurate locations due to less delay compared to email systems.
  • Social Media Platforms: LinkedIn messages or Twitter DMs often show active times when users respond promptly, giving clues about their time zones and probable locations.

Example Scenarios

  • Consistent Response Timing: If a sender consistently responds during specific hours that align with their local working schedule, this pattern can be used to narrow down possible time zones.
  • Delayed Responses: Significant delays in response times might suggest the sender is located far from your time zone, potentially across continents with substantial time differences.
